How Does Seat Height Affect Comfort?
Seat height affects comfort by allowing riders to reach the ground easily. A suitable height helps reduce strain on the knees and back. This is crucial for longer rides.
Factors to Consider for Seat Height:
- Rider’s height
- Leg length
- Experience level
- Type of riding
Choosing the right seat height can lead to a much better riding experience. It transforms how riders feel on their motorcycles.

Comparative Analysis with Other Classic Motorcycles
Seat height comparison with competitors within the classic motorcycle segment. Advantages and disadvantages of the W800’s seat height relative to others.Many riders love to check out the seat heights of classic motorcycles, especially when comparing them. The Kawasaki W800 offers a seat height of 31.1 inches. This is pretty average compared to others. For instance, the Honda CB1100 has a seat height of around 31.5 inches, while the Moto Guzzi V7 sits at 30.7 inches. So, how does the W800 stack up? Let’s see:
Motorcycle Model | Seat Height |
---|---|
Kawasaki W800 | 31.1 inches |
Honda CB1100 | 31.5 inches |
Moto Guzzi V7 | 30.7 inches |
What’s the scoop? The W800 is ideal for many riders thanks to its comfy height. But if you’re on the shorter side, the Guzzi might feel like a gentle hug. On the flip side, tall folks will appreciate the extra height of the CB1100. The W800 seats you nicely in the middle of the pack, bringing a blend of comfort and style.
